A FAMILY social club in Basingstoke has donated more than £4,000 to a cancer charity based at the hospital in Basingstoke.

Basingstoke Conservative Club presented a cheque worth £4,180.28 to the ARK Cancer Charity team on Friday, March 8.

The charity is dedicated to enhancing the experience of patients receiving cancer treatment at Hampshire Hospital Foundation Trust (HHFT). Through the charity’s grants policy it is able to fund wellbeing services which the NHS cannot currently deliver.

The club prides itself on supporting charities which are of benefit to the whole of the community.

Club members have a special affinity with this charity as some of them have required some of the services offered in the past.

Chairman of the club Andrew Chandler presented the cheque to Merv Rees and Ian Harrison from the ARK Charity Centre.
